Output 2a3ab5e8ef58aa26c72adfaa486f46889e344f6fe525989a72fec6a5ac949cfe:1

value
782818
script pubkey
OP_HASH160 OP_PUSHBYTES_20 76ebaf94a19bb53e8823e546fc3880256b657ae6 OP_EQUAL
address
3CXozvLp5ZqkK7MWfJzzLPWMFZzY2B6pCw
transaction
2a3ab5e8ef58aa26c72adfaa486f46889e344f6fe525989a72fec6a5ac949cfe
confirmations
379451
spent
true